Teltonika FMU126 Parameter List

Introduction

This document provides a comprehensive list and description of the configurable parameters for the Teltonika FMU126 device. It serves as a technical specification for understanding and setting up the device's various functionalities.

System Parameters

Details configurations related to the device's core system operations, including ignition detection, movement sources, speed sources, static navigation, and LED indications.

GPRS Parameters

Covers settings for General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) connectivity, such as APN details, server domains, ports, and FOTA (Firmware Over The Air) configurations.

SMS/Call Settings

Includes parameters for SMS data sending, authorized numbers, incoming call actions, and time zone configurations.

GSM Operators

Defines settings for managing GSM operator lists, including roaming and blacklist configurations.

Data Acquisition Mode Parameters

Outlines parameters for how data is acquired and sent, categorized by network type (Home, Roaming, Unknown) and vehicle status (STOP, MOVING), specifying periods, saved records, and send intervals.

Features Parameters

Details configurations for various device features, such as Green Driving, Overspeeding, Jamming, Immobilizer scenarios, DOUT control, iButton notifications, and more.

Trip/Odometer

Covers parameters related to trip recording, odometer calculations, private/business mode, weekly schedules, and daylight saving time adjustments.

AutoGeofencing and Manual Geofence

Parameters for setting up geofencing zones, including priority, event generation, shape types, and radius.

GPS Fuel Counter

Parameters for calculating and monitoring fuel consumption based on GPS data, including city/highway consumption, speeds, and correction coefficients.

Accelerometer Features

Configuration options for accelerometer-based event detection, including Unplug Detection, Towing Detection, Crash Detection, and Excessive Idling.

Bluetooth and Bluetooth 4.0

Settings for Bluetooth connectivity, including local names, PINs, MAC lists, and specific configurations for Bluetooth 4.0 Low Energy (BLE) functionalities and sensors.

Beacon List Parameters

Parameters for configuring beacon detection and recording, including iBeacon and EddyStone formats.

Tracking on Demand

Settings for enabling and configuring on-demand tracking periods and durations.

iButton List

Parameters for managing iButton IDs for identification purposes.

I/O Parameters

Extensive configuration for various Input/Output (I/O) parameters, including ignition, movement, data mode, GSM signal, deep sleep, GNSS status, external voltage, speed, GSM cell ID, battery status, fuel levels, temperature sensors, iButton, RFID, and digital/analog inputs/outputs.

OBD II (Bluetooth)

Parameters for connecting and retrieving data via Bluetooth OBD II, including fault codes, engine parameters, and vehicle status.

LVCAN

Configuration settings for Low Voltage CAN (LVCAN) communication, including vehicle speed, acceleration pedal position, fuel consumption, engine RPM, and other vehicle data.

RS232/RS485

Settings for serial communication via RS232 or RS485, including UART modes, baud rates, parity, and specific protocols like NMEA, LLS, and Garmin FMI.

Custom Vehicle Types

Options for defining custom vehicle types based on parameters like passenger capacity, weight, and route types.
